金价破顶逼近4380美元!黄金成终极避风港 “疯牛”行情继续
智通财经网· 2025-10-17 00:48
Core Viewpoint - The price of gold has reached historical highs, nearing $4,380, driven by various geopolitical tensions and economic concerns, with expectations of continued price increases into 2025 [1][3]. Group 1: Market Dynamics - Gold has historically served as a safe-haven asset during political and economic turmoil, with its value increasing during market pressures [3]. - The recent surge in gold prices is attributed to rising concerns over U.S. economic credit quality, particularly following issues with regional banks [3]. - The total holdings in gold-backed ETFs have reached their highest level in over three years, indicating a strong investor interest in gold as a hedge against economic instability [3]. Group 2: Economic Factors - The ongoing trade war initiated by former President Trump and record-high U.S. debt levels have raised concerns about the fiscal health of the U.S., prompting increased demand for gold [3][5]. - Gold is viewed as a hedge against inflation, especially in a low-interest-rate environment where the opportunity cost of holding gold decreases [4]. - The negative correlation between gold and the U.S. dollar has been highlighted, with a weaker dollar making gold cheaper for holders of other currencies, thus boosting demand [5]. Group 3: Cultural Significance - In countries like India and China, gold holds significant cultural value, being a symbol of prosperity and security, which contributes to its demand [8]. - Indian households possess approximately 25,000 tons of gold, significantly more than the U.S. Fort Knox reserves, showcasing the cultural importance of gold in these regions [8]. Group 4: Central Bank Activities - Central banks, particularly in emerging markets, have been increasing their gold reserves to diversify away from the U.S. dollar, with purchases doubling post the Russia-Ukraine conflict [9][12]. - In 2024, central banks have reportedly purchased over 1,000 tons of gold for the third consecutive year, holding about one-fifth of the total mined gold globally [9]. Group 5: Price Sensitivity and Market Trends - Physical buyers of gold are highly sensitive to price changes, often buying during dips, which helps support prices [9]. - The current gold bull market has reached unprecedented levels, with prices surpassing inflation-adjusted peaks from previous decades [13]. - Factors that could potentially hinder gold's price increase include a strengthening dollar, significant tariff reductions, or peace agreements in geopolitical conflicts [13].
